The next Youth Service mill be held Friday, January 26,
at 7200 P.m. folloued by a dinner in honor of the
Installation of Officers for the Senior NCSY:
The Youth Services held this year met mith great
success and enthusiasm. We hope all parents mill
continue to shorn their support and participation
at these services.
On Saturday, January 27th at 9:00 A.m. Services mill
be conducted by the youth.
Rabbi Hain mill charge the elected Officers.
Rabbi Hain along mith Rabbi N. Jospehy and Mr. Ernest
Werner, Chairman of Education Youth Committee mill
present certificates of awards to the nemly installed
officers mhich mere mon at the Southern Regional
Convention in Jacksonville, Florida.
